The book focuses on the applicability of sub-threshold source coupled logic ( STSCL ) for implementing digital circuits and systems that runs at very low voltage and promise to provide desirable performance with excellent energy savings for Sectors like bio-engineering and smart sensors development where energy consumption is required to be effectively low for longer battery life. Alongside achieving ultra-low power specification, the system must also be reliable, robust and perform under harsh conditions. In this paper logic gates are designed and analyzed, using STSCL, for implementation of digital sections in small sized smart-dust sensors which should operate at very small supply and consume extremely low power.
